Hiking for hospice
The public is invited to support community hospice care in the ninth annual national Hike 4 Hospice, planned locally for May 1 at Blackie Spit Park in Crescent Beach.
The fundraiser features a one-, three- or five-kilometre walk/run in benefit of White Rock South Surrey Hospice Society, which supports Peninsula residents and their families facing advanced illness, grief and end of life.
The event – presented by the Rotary Club of White Rock Millennium and MCed by meteorologist Mark Madryga – is to kick off at 9 a.m. at 3136 McBride Ave. with registration, refreshments and music, followed by a 9:45 a.m. warmup, 10 a.m. hike and 11:15 a.m. pledge tally and award presentation.
All hikers receive a draw prize entry and hat.
